About

Master a unique rotating sprinkler system to grow crops on circular rings. Slice produce to earn coins, upgrade your farm, unlock new seeds, and automate harvesting to build your agricultural empire.

User reviews

Why force ads?

I totally see this game being decent, more than decent. It’s fun, not too grindy, and the rewards you get for the ads are not too long or too short. Honestly I was watching them for the rewards like crazy. Then I started getting forced ads and wondered why. If I’m watching 5-10 ads every 15-30 minutes then why even force a single ad at that point.

If I wasn’t watching any ads I’d understand, and the $5.99 price for no ads isn’t horrible as long as you get the rewards still. I just don’t see it being feasible or profitable to force ads when somebody is already watching so many. Especially with such an obvious ad trigger, not choosing to watch the ads for the extra petals/flowers forces you to watch the ad anyways.

To top it off it’s significantly harder to click no thanks than necessary, most people will want to watch the ads for the rewards, at least move the no thanks button a little lower or create a lined border for it.

Honestly that’s just it, otherwise not a bad game.

FAQ

What is Ring Sprinkle Farm?

Ring Sprinkle Farm is a mobile game where players manage a circular farm. The core mechanic involves a rotating sprinkler system to water crops planted on mechanical rings. Players then slice ripe produce to earn in-game currency.

What are the main gameplay features?

Key features include mastering the rotating sprinkler system, cultivating crops, slicing produce for coins, upgrading watering speed, unlocking rare seeds, and automating the harvesting process to build a farming empire.

How does the app make money?

The application is free to download and play, but it offers in-app purchases. It also includes advertisements, which can be a source of revenue for the developers.

What is the goal of the game?

The primary goal is to build the ultimate circular farming empire. This is achieved by strategically managing the sprinkler system, efficiently harvesting crops, and using earned coins to upgrade various aspects of the farm.
